How they compare
Jamaica currently reports 6.63 against 5.51 in Togo, a difference of 1.12.
That makes Jamaica's figure about 1.2 times Togo's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 7 shared years of data; in 2011 it was Jamaica ahead.
Jamaica ranks 129th and Togo ranks 132nd of 175 countries.
